If you don't have Logic currently installed, there will be the "GET" option, but when you click it, you get a message saying that it requires MacOS Big Sur or later. Many as myself have gone to the App Store looking for an update but the Updates tab yields "No Updates"- and when you do a search for Logic X in the store, it merely says "Open". If you have an older Mac, such as my late-2013 iMac or my 2016 MacBook Pro, upgraded to OS Catalna, and subsequently encountered problems with your older version of Logic Pro X not loading, or you want a newer version than, let's say version 10.2, I found a solution that should work.
